Activation of β-galactosidase and Dicer activity in the ventral spinal cord by Olig1Cre driver mouse line. A–B. Spinal cord sections from E11.5 and E13.5 Olig1Cre/R26R:LacZ embryos were subjected to LacZ histochemical staining. Asterisks indicate the positions of motor neurons in the ventral spinal cord. The inset in A represents the LacZ+/HB9+ motor neurons in the ventral horn as detected by double immunofluorescence. C–D. Spinal cord sections from E11.5 Olig1Cre/+/Dicer-1flox/flox embryos were examined for miR-9 expression by in situ hybridization.
